I've been planning this day all week... brewing a breakfast stout in the garage and smoking a 6-lb pork butt for burnt ends out back. I've just placed the butt on the countertop... going to remove the fat cap, cross-hatch & rub it while I've got mash water on for the beer. I'll fire up the Egg with mesquite & apple chunks and the butt should be good through at least noon. During that time, I should be able to mash out & start on the boil. I'd like to get the boil done with before I have to pull the pork to cube up, but we'll see how that pans out.
The biggest (potential) hurdle is that my wife is pregnant with our first child, due Wednesday. So I'm hanging it all out there to get a beer and a meal done today. Either way, it'll be a good day. Photos to come.
